Quinns of Baltinglass
Quinns opened in October 1936 as a bar/grocery hardware and seed business. Initially servicing the general Baltinglass area, over the years Quinns expanded and diversified and is now an agricultural merchant, retailing and wholesaling grain, seed, feed, fertiliser and agro-chemicals.
Quinns has opened retail outlets in counties Wicklow, Kildare, Offaly and Carlow.
